roots
how long?
it might have been three years
or three weeks
time didn’t matter that much
but at the end of them she made a decision
she crafted it out of wood
with a knife she once bought from a red haired female blacksmith
it looked like a table
small enough to fit on her back, just in case
big enough to seat two people, just in case
but it was really a table for one
she bought a table cloth
and embroidered the edges
they almost reached the floor
time had passed
it might have been three years
or three weeks
it didn’t matter that much
she sat at her table
and made a new decision
(from: the woman without baggage, part 2)

5.10.18
from: the woman without baggage (part 2)
the woman without baggage
rented a room in a city
as close to the sea as she could get
when noisy cars passed by at night, likes waves
she wrote
but not like this
like the sea she wrote
salty and dark
———————————
how are you? he asked
in a different language
very good, she said
in a new one
but she pronounced it wrong
———————————
she never meant to grow cucumbers
cacti can be left alone
suculents have their private water storage
in every leaf
but she didn’t recognise the plant
until the yellow flowers showed
and then it was too late
she took life seriously
that isn’t a problem
she had no problems
she had no baggage
until he took her to ikea
she bought a lamp in the shape of a cloud
————————————
she took a cat
or more accurately: the cat took her
one day he was there and he didn’t leave
he licked her ear
and put his small paws around her neck
she fed him well
fresh meat
the heart of another animal
in pieces
————————————-
one day
read: once upon a time
tomorrow
read: never

18.3.18
The woman without baggage (Part 2, in progress)
Of colour
Sometimes she raised her hand, when early in the evening
The sky had this particular colour blue
And I was never sure if she was pointing up
Or tested where the wind came from
Or was about to ask a question
Almost like a dance move
But never moving her feet
And looking straight ahead into the distance
Never up, or down
Last time I saw her do it was in early spring
The evenings were still cold then
Sometimes she looked me in the eye
After her hand had landed, heavily, after
she was silent for a while and asked
Do you want a beer?
Or: how was your day today?
And sometimes: what are you doing tomorrow?
Shall we go somewhere?
————————
She had come a long way, she said
and she showed me her maps
Glued against the window to keep the light out at daytime
Pinpricks across three continents
Which didn’t make sense to me until she asked me to stay one night
and I saw Orion
—————-
She held her breath
Leaving is easy
She said
Look at me
And she shot herself in the head
With an air gun
Air as in air guitar
Airborne
——————-
In her cloudless eyes
i saw animals chasing each other in the sky tonight she said
a snail being followed by a dragon being followed by a bird
a big white rabbit was hovering over them
when i looked again the snail had turned into a person
and the dragon and the bird had become dogs, howling
the rabbit had thrown its head in its neck
it was real she said
it was real i said i saw it too
——————-
he tickled her under her feet
she didn’t laugh
callus, she said
——————-
Pinprick
An insignificant puncture made by a pin or similar point.
A mildly annoying wound or damage.
